Analyzing Activist Investor Vulnerabilities
Overview
This AI-powered analysis evaluates a public company's vulnerability to shareholder activism by scoring risk across valuation, governance, operations, and capital allocation dimensions. It benchmarks the target against peers that have attracted activist campaigns and delivers actionable defensive recommendations prioritized by severity.
Assessing a company's exposure to activist investors traditionally requires weeks of manual financial analysis, governance auditing, and peer benchmarking across multiple data sources. Corporate strategy teams and advisors often struggle to synthesize these disparate inputs into a cohesive vulnerability picture before proxy season deadlines or emerging activist threats demand action.
